From Prison To Power Struggle: Moira’s Fragile Return

Moira’s journey back into village life has been anything but smooth. Recently released after being wrongly imprisoned for a crime she did not commit, she returns to find her world fundamentally altered. Butler’s Farm—once the cornerstone of her identity—has slipped from her grasp, and the emotional scars of her ordeal remain painfully fresh.

Yet amid the chaos, an unexpected development has emerged: a fragile understanding between Moira and her long-time adversary, Kim Tate.

For years, the two women have been locked in a bitter rivalry. But during Moira’s time behind bars, a surprising shift occurred. In a moment of desperation, Moira reached out to Kim to negotiate the sale of the farm—an act that revealed not weakness, but profound love and sacrifice.

According to Natalie J. Robb, who portrays Moira, this decision altered Kim’s perception in a meaningful way. “Kim understands what the farm meant to Moira,” she has explained. “To give that up for Cain—it showed something real.”

The result is a complex dynamic defined not by friendship, but by mutual respect. It’s a delicate balance—one that could easily shatter as new conflicts arise.

Joe Tate’s Web Of Lies Finally Unravels

If Moira’s personal struggles weren’t enough, the truth behind her imprisonment is about to ignite a storm.

In upcoming episodes, a devastating revelation comes to light: Joe Tate orchestrated the entire scheme that led to Moira’s arrest. What initially appeared to be circumstantial evidence was, in fact, part of a calculated plan to destroy her—and claim Butler’s Farm for himself.

The extent of Joe’s manipulation is staggering. Not only did he coerce Robert Sugden into planting incriminating evidence, but he also exploited Victoria Barton during one of the most vulnerable moments of her life—secretly filming her in a life-threatening situation and later using the footage as blackmail.

For Moira, the realization is both horrifying and deeply personal. Every loss she endured—her freedom, her livelihood, her sense of security—was the result of Joe’s ruthless ambition.

And this time, she refuses to stay silent.

Robert’s Guilt And A Village Divided

As the pieces fall into place, Robert Sugden’s role in the scheme also comes under scrutiny.

Driven by guilt, he ultimately confesses to planting the evidence that led to Moira’s arrest. Though he insists he was acting under pressure, the damage has already been done.

Moira’s initial reaction is one of fury—demanding that Robert face the consequences of his actions. But Aaron Dingle offers a different perspective, urging her to focus on the true architect of the plan: Joe.

It is a pivotal moment—one that shifts Moira’s anger away from Robert and toward the man who orchestrated everything.

And it sets the stage for what could become a far more calculated pursuit of justice.
